Abstract

This application provides a kind of apparatus for automatically lifting, including supporting table, lifting platform on the upside of the supporting table is set, a slide bar being arranged along Y direction is fixed in the supporting table, the slide bar passes through the lifting platform, the lifting platform slides up and down setting along the slide bar, the first jacking apparatus and the second jacking apparatus are also equipped in the supporting table, first jacking apparatus and the second jacking apparatus is separately positioned on the left and right sides of the lifting platform, first jacking apparatus includes the first cylinder, the first push rod moved along X-direction driven by first cylinder, the side far from first cylinder of first push rod is fixedly connected with one first wedge block, the one side far from first push rod of first wedge block is first inclined-plane upward.

Description

A kind of apparatus for automatically lifting
Technical field
This application involves a kind of apparatus for automatically lifting.
Background technology
In the prior art, jacking apparatus is typically by hydraulic press deck roof to be raised to a certain height, when needing to maintain In the height, hydraulic press can persistently receive pressure, therefore hydraulic press can reduce service life.
Apply for content
The application technical problems to be solved are to provide a kind of apparatus for automatically lifting.
In order to solve the above-mentioned technical problem, this application provides a kind of apparatus for automatically lifting, the lifting gear includes Supporting table, the lifting platform being arranged on the upside of the supporting table are fixed with a cunning being arranged along Y direction in the supporting table Bar, the slide bar pass through the lifting platform, the lifting platform to slide up and down setting, the support along the slide bar The first jacking apparatus and the second jacking apparatus are also equipped on platform, first jacking apparatus and the second jacking apparatus are set respectively It sets in the left and right sides of the lifting platform, first jacking apparatus includes the first cylinder, driven by first cylinder The side far from first cylinder of dynamic the first push rod moved along X-direction, first push rod is fixedly connected Have one first wedge block, the one side far from first push rod of first wedge block be one upward first tiltedly Face;Second jacking apparatus includes the second cylinder, second is pushed away along what X-direction moved by what second cylinder drove The side far from second cylinder of bar, second push rod is fixedly connected with one second wedge block;Described second The one side far from second push rod of wedge block is second inclined-plane upward, first inclined-plane and the second inclined-plane It is oppositely arranged.
Preferably, the lower surface of first wedge block be provided with it is one or more can be along the upper of the supporting table First idler wheel of surface sliding.
Preferably, the lower surface of second wedge block be provided with it is one or more can be along the upper of the supporting table Second idler wheel of surface sliding.
Preferably, being respectively provided at left and right sides of the lifting platform during jacking can be with the first inclined-plane and second Inclined-plane matches the inclined surface of setting.
Preferably, the lifting platform has the first height and the second height, when the lifting platform is located at the first height When, the supporting table is in contact with the lifting platform;When the lifting platform is located at the second height, the lifting platform The upper surface of first wedge block and the second wedge block is slid into along first inclined-plane and the second inclined-plane.
Preferably, height of the upper surface of first wedge block and the second wedge block apart from the supporting table upper surface It spends identical.
Preferably, first cylinder is mounted on the upper surface of the supporting table by the first mounting base.
Preferably, second cylinder is mounted on the upper surface of the supporting table by the second mounting base.
Preferably, the first slideway to lower recess being arranged along X-direction is provided on first inclined-plane, it is described It is provided with one and first slideway on the inclined surface of lifting platform being in contact with first inclined-plane during jacking Matched first lug boss, first lug boss can be fastened in first slideway and be slided along described first It slides in road.
Preferably, the second slideway to lower recess being arranged along X-direction is provided on second inclined-plane, it is described It is provided with one and second slideway on the inclined surface of lifting platform being in contact with second inclined-plane during jacking Matched second lug boss, second lug boss can be fastened in second slideway and be slided along described second It slides in road.
A kind of apparatus for automatically lifting of the application has used wedge block to jack lifting platform, lifting platform has been maintained certain When height, the weight of lifting platform is fallen on wedge block, will not be caused stress to hydraulic press, and the service life of hydraulic press is extended. In addition, the power being horizontally oriented that hydraulic press applies wedge block, it will be able to play the role of jacking to lifting platform.

Specific implementation mode
The application is described further in the following with reference to the drawings and specific embodiments, so that those skilled in the art can be with It more fully understands the application and can be practiced, but illustrated embodiment is not as the restriction to the application.
As shown, this application provides a kind of apparatus for automatically lifting, the lifting gear includes supporting table 1, setting Lifting platform 2 in 1 upside of the supporting table is fixed with a slide bar 3 being arranged along Y direction in the supporting table 1, described Slide bar 3 pass through the lifting platform 2, the lifting platform 2 slides up and down setting, the supporting table 1 along the slide bar 3 On be also equipped with the first jacking apparatus and the second jacking apparatus, first jacking apparatus and the second jacking apparatus are respectively set In the left and right sides of the lifting platform 2, first jacking apparatus includes the first cylinder 42, by first cylinder 42 The first push rod 43 of driving moved along X-direction, the side far from first cylinder 42 of first push rod 43 It is fixedly connected with one first wedge block 44, the one side far from first push rod 43 of first wedge block 44 is one The first inclined-plane 46 upward;Second jacking apparatus include the second cylinder 52, by second cylinder 52 drive along X The side far from second cylinder 52 of second push rod 53 of axis direction movement, second push rod 53 is fixedly connected with One second wedge block 54;The one side far from second push rod 53 of second wedge block 54 is second upward Inclined-plane 56, first inclined-plane 46 and the second inclined-plane 56 are oppositely arranged.The lower surface of first wedge block 44 is provided with One or more can be along the first idler wheel 45 of the upper surface slide of the supporting table 1.Under second wedge block 54 Surface is provided with one or more can be along the second idler wheel 55 of the upper surface slide of the supporting table 1.The lifting platform 2 The left and right sides be respectively provided with the nauropemeter that can match setting with the first inclined-plane 46 and the second inclined-plane 56 during jacking Face.The lifting platform 2 has the first height and the second height, when the lifting platform 2 is located at the first height, the branch Support platform 1 is in contact with the lifting platform 2;When the lifting platform 2 is located at the second height, the lifting platform 2 is along described The first inclined-plane 46 and the second inclined-plane 56 slide into the upper surface of first wedge block 44 and the second wedge block 54.Described Height of the upper surface of first wedge block 44 and the second wedge block 54 apart from 1 upper surface of supporting table is identical.Described One cylinder 42 is mounted on the upper surface of the supporting table 1 by the first mounting base 41.Second cylinder 52 passes through second Mounting base 51 is mounted on the upper surface of the supporting table 1.Be provided on first inclined-plane 46 along X-direction be arranged to First slideway of lower recess, the inclined surface of the lifting platform 2 being in contact with first inclined-plane 46 during jacking On be provided with one and matched first lug boss of first slideway, first lug boss can be fastened on described It is slided in first slideway and along first slideway.Be provided on second inclined-plane 56 be arranged along X-direction it is downward Second slideway of recess, on the inclined surface of the lifting platform 2 being in contact with second inclined-plane 56 during jacking It is provided with one and matched second lug boss of second slideway, second lug boss can be fastened on described the It is slided in two slideways and along second slideway.
A kind of apparatus for automatically lifting of the application has used wedge block to jack lifting platform 2, lifting platform 2 has been maintained centainly Height when, the weight of lifting platform 2 is fallen on wedge block, will not be caused stress to hydraulic press, extend hydraulic press use the longevity Life.In addition, the power being horizontally oriented that hydraulic press applies wedge block, it will be able to play the role of jacking to lifting platform 2.
In this application, X-direction is left and right directions as shown in Figure 1, and Y-direction is upper and lower directions as shown in Figure 1.
